+**Central Planning** is an [economic system](/wiki/economic_system) where a central authority, typically a government, makes decisions regarding the production and distribution of goods and services. It dictates resource allocation and sets production targets, in contrast to a [market economy](/wiki/market_economy) driven by individual choices.
